How To Fix CMM_RO_PROCESS041 - Error in determining the backdated timestamp


CMM_RO_PROCESS041 - Overview

  • Message type: E = Error

  • Message class: CMM_RO_PROCESS - Risk Object Processing

  • Message number: 041

  • Message text: Error in determining the backdated timestamp
